The cheapest way to get from Hammersmith to Luton is to line 258 bus and line 321 bus which costs £7 - £9 and takes 3h 10m.
The fastest way to get from Hammersmith to Luton is to drive which takes 45 min and costs £8 - £12.
No, there is no direct bus from Hammersmith station to Luton station. However, there are services departing from Hammersmith Bus Station and arriving at Luton Station Interchange via Baker Street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 30m.
No, there is no direct train from Hammersmith to Luton. However, there are services departing from Hammersmith and arriving at Luton via London St Pancras Intl.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 4m.
The distance between Hammersmith and Luton is 37 miles. The road distance is 33.7 miles.
The best way to get from Hammersmith to Luton without a car is to subway and train which takes 1h 4m and costs £11 - £40.
It takes approximately 1h 4m to get from Hammersmith to Luton, including transfers.
